Standard Features
Greater Flexibility in One Package
- The SLO-SYN WARPDRIVE Series offers features
normally found on the most expensive drives. These features
enable the WARPDRIVE to be used in a broad range of
applications. Features include:
- 100-120V +/-10% AC Input
- Motor Phase Current from 1-6 Amps Selectable
- Robust SS2000D6 Drive Design
- Short Circuit Protection (phase-to-phase and
phase-to-ground)
- 16-Bit Micro-Processor
- Built-In BCD Interface with Separate Connector
- 2 Serial Ports, RS232/485 up to 38K Baud
- RS485 Daisy Chaining, up to 32 Units
- An RS232 Communication Cable Used to Program
the WARPDRIVE
- Built-In AC Line Filter and MOVs
- IEC 1000-4-4 Standards for Electrical Noise Compliant
- Graphical User Interface Software Available
- UL Recognized and CE Pending
- Optional Terminal Board for Easy Wiring
- All Mounting Hardware Included
Reduce Current capability allows setting standstill
current from 0% to 100% in 10% increments. (Allows the motor
to cool down at standstill, prolonging the life of the motor.)
Boost Current capability allows setting current
during acceleration and deceleration from 100% to 200% in
10% increments up to a maximum level of 6 amperes.
(Provides additional torque during acceleration and deceleration.)
Microstepping Resolution
The resolution of this drive is internally set to
1/64 of a step or 12,800 microsteps/rev. This resolution will give you a
very smooth motion at slow speeds. An adjustable
smoothing factor also improves low speed smoothness.
All program distances and speeds are programmed
in engineering units. Achieving different increments can
be done by setting USER UNITS to the appropriate
increment needed for a particular application.
